ما هو القفل في البرمجة؟
ما هو القفل في البرمجة؟

فيديو: ما هو القفل في البرمجة؟

فيديو: ما هو القفل في البرمجة؟
فيديو: طريقة برمجة قفل السيارة لسيارات تويوتا 2024, شهر نوفمبر
Anonim

في علوم الكمبيوتر ، أ قفل أو كائن المزامنة (من الاستبعاد المتبادل) هي آلية مزامنة لفرض قيود على الوصول إلى مورد في بيئة يوجد بها العديد من سلاسل التنفيذ. أ قفل تم تصميمه لفرض سياسة التحكم في التزامن الاستبعاد المتبادل.

بالنظر إلى هذا ، ما هو القفل في نظام التشغيل؟

< نظام التشغيل تصميم. ويكيبيديا لديها معلومات ذات صلة في قفل (علوم الكمبيوتر) أقفال هي طرق المزامنة المستخدمة لمنع عدة مؤشرات ترابط من الوصول إلى مورد في نفس الوقت. عادة ، هم استشاريون أقفال ، مما يعني أن كل خيط يجب أن يتعاون في الكسب والإفراج أقفال.

علاوة على ذلك ، ما هو القفل وكيف يعمل بشكل عام؟ أ قفل عبارة عن جهاز تثبيت ميكانيكي أو إلكتروني يتم تحريره بواسطة جسم مادي (مثل مفتاح أو بطاقة مفتاح أو بصمة أو بطاقة RFID أو رمز أمان أو عملة معدنية ، وما إلى ذلك) ، من خلال توفير معلومات سرية (مثل رقم أو تبديل حرف أو كلمة مرور) ، أو من خلال الجمع بينهما أو فقط القدرة على الفتح من

أيضا ، ما هي البرمجة المجانية للقفل؟

الخوف والبغضاء قفل - برمجة مجانية . قفل - مجانا تتيح التقنيات لخيوط متعددة العمل معًا بطريقة غير محجوبة ، وغالبًا ما تحقق أداءً مذهلاً. حسب الاسم المقترح، أقفال لا تستخدم. إذا كانت فكرة البرنامج متعدد مؤشرات الترابط بدون كتمات تجعلك غير مرتاح ، فأنت عاقل تمامًا.

ما الفرق بين كائن المزامنة والقفل؟

3 إجابات. أ كائن المزامنة هو كائن التزامن. تحصل على قفل على كائن المزامنة في بداية مقطع من التعليمات البرمجية ، ثم حرره في النهاية ، في من أجل ضمان عدم وجود موضوع آخر يكون الوصول إلى نفس البيانات في نفس الوقت. أ قفل موضوع يكون كائن يغلف ذلك قفل.

موصى به: